Aviassembly challenges players to design and test aircraft from scratch using modular parts and trial-and-error mechanics. From building simple gliders to complex jet-powered creations, the game offers a detailed simulation-style approach combined with puzzle-solving elements.

Building Aircraft from the Ground Up

Aviassembly’s core gameplay revolves around combining different parts to assemble a functional flying machine. You’ll place wings, engines, control surfaces, and fuselage pieces, then test the build in a wind tunnel or on a live runway. Each component affects lift, weight, balance, and fuel consumption.

  • Modular assembly system: Drag and drop pieces with physics-driven connections.
  • Test mode: Use launch pads and simulators to analyze flight performance.
  • Blueprint unlocking: Successful flights unlock new part sets for future builds.

Challenges and Flight Trials

As you progress in Aviassembly, you’re given missions to complete using your aircraft designs. These range from simple glide tests to long-distance missions or obstacle navigation. Each challenge pushes you to improve both design and efficiency.

  • Time-based tasks: Complete missions under specific conditions.
  • Weather and terrain: New environments introduce unpredictable flight variables.
  • Weight constraints: Some challenges limit available fuel or parts.

Strategy in Design

This isn’t just about throwing parts together. Aviassembly demands balance. Poor design leads to crashes or fuel failures. To succeed:

  • Test frequently: Frequent testing helps fine-tune stability and speed.
  • Understand aerodynamics: Lift, drag, and weight distribution are critical.
  • Use symmetry tools: Ensure even balance to prevent mid-air spins or tilts.

Aviassembly offers a mechanically satisfying gameplay loop that rewards creative engineering and strategic planning. Whether building for speed, distance, or maneuverability, it’s a game where experimentation meets precision.
